Pætursfjall
Pætursfjall is a peak in Sandoyar, Faroe Islands and has an elevation of 195 metres. Pætursfjall is situated nearby to the locality Mølin, as well as near Tvørfelli.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Sandur
Village
Photo: EileenSanda,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Sandur is a village on the south coast of the island of Sandoy in the Faroe Islands. The Sandur hoard of silver coins, dating to the end of the 11th century, attests to the long history of the village.
